About The Position

Reporting to the Shift Supervisor or Process Supervisor, the Operator is responsible for coordinating all activities on the conveyor by organizing the work orders at the load and unload stations. Loads and unloads product, completed the required paperwork and assists the Shift Supervisor/Process Supervisor in the safe operation of the system.

Requirements

  • High School Diploma or GED.
  • Thirty (30) days of experience working in a sterilization environment and meeting training requirements.
  • Must be able to read, write and speak fluent English.
  • Must be able to add, subtract, multiply and divide in all units of measure using whole numbers, fractions and decimals.
  • Must be willing to work established shifts.
  • Must be able to lift a minimum of 50 pounds and perform repetitive bending and lifting motions over a period of time.
  • Must have forklift driving experience.
  • Computer skills desired.

Responsibilities

  • Responsible for operation of the plant in the absence of the Shift Supervisor and/or Process Supervisor.
  • Under the direction of the Process Supervisor: Prepares dosimeters for work orders scheduled to be run.
  • Operates and takes readings on the dosimeter reader.
  • Assembles processed dosimeters with run data sheet, work orders and load/unload sheets.
  • Maintains accurate downtime and system configuration log.
  • Records input, dosimeter and unload information in the computer.
  • Familiar with and able to perform emergency procedures required by license.
  • Reports system problems to the Maintenance Supervisor or Maintenance Technician.
  • Knows how to replace designated mechanical components of the system and assists Maintenance as required.
  • Assist with other tasks as assigned by Supervisor.
